Story
Meet King! King was rescued from a bad hoarding situation in 2021. He has made incredible progress and has learned how to be a happy and confident dog. King is a chihuahua mix that currently weighs 20lbs. He a happy boy and has no interest in shedding his winter weight for the summer. We are not sure how old King is, but his facial hair is starting to lighten up. While in foster care, King has gone from hiding under the bed to actively seeking human affection. He does not mind the company of his other foster siblings and will seek them out for some play time. King has been working on his potty habits and will go outside when he is let out. He is not a barker but will squeak when he wants something. King generally prefers to be a couch surfer, but will go outside with his foster siblings. He also prefers comfy beds over toys, does not mind cars rides and does well with baths.
